Output c8de900f162c514808a4caf8dddd7dfadcdb88f2c3881643ed4d0bb9ade5f140:0

value
623294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 135191c9b2a4a54cafe90a3b70dd116914122ba2 OP_EQUAL
address
33TAUjcvULBQmPpZDwHFwUczQmt1wC8TMG
transaction
c8de900f162c514808a4caf8dddd7dfadcdb88f2c3881643ed4d0bb9ade5f140
confirmations
245827
spent
true